瀏覽代碼

Fix Jest's dependency vulnerability

Fix Jest's dependency (handlebars lib) vulnerability by upgrading it to
a newer version.

Includes a small test fail fix.
Sergiu Miclea 6 年之前
父節點
當前提交
23f8287489
共有 3 個文件被更改,包括 468 次插入75 次删除
  1. 3 2
      package.json
  2. 1 1
      src/components/molecules/MainDetailsTable/test.jsx
  3. 464 72
      yarn.lock

+ 3 - 2
package.json

@@ -31,7 +31,8 @@
     "setupFiles": [
       "<rootDir>/private/jest/shim.js",
       "<rootDir>/private/jest/setupTests.js"
-    ]
+    ],
+    "testURL": "http://localhost/"
   },
   "devDependencies": {
     "@storybook/react": "^3.2.15",
@@ -49,7 +50,7 @@
     "eslint-plugin-react": "7.10.0",
     "flow-bin": "0.78.0",
     "flow-typed": "2.5.1",
-    "jest": "^21.2.1",
+    "jest": "22",
     "react-test-renderer": "^16.0.0",
     "sinon": "^4.1.2",
     "webpack-dev-middleware": "^1.12.0",

+ 1 - 1
src/components/molecules/MainDetailsTable/test.jsx

@@ -99,7 +99,7 @@ describe('MainDetailsTable Component', () => {
     expect(wrapper.findText('source-instance')).toBe('instance1')
     expect(wrapper.findText('destination-instance')).toBe('instance1')
 
-    expect(wrapper.findText('source-network')).toBe('network1')
+    expect(wrapper.findText('source-network')).toBe('instance1macaddress')
     expect(wrapper.findText('destination-network')).toBe('network2')
 
     expect(wrapper.findText('source-storage')).toBe('instance1disk1')

文件差異過大導致無法顯示
+ 464 - 72
yarn.lock


部分文件因文件數量過多而無法顯示